Robo 
								
							 
						 
						
							
							
								
							
							
	04c3e083fb  
						 
						
							
							
								
								
								remove unnecessary getter  
							
							
							
						 
						
							2016-02-01 00:43:29 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	066c189249  
						 
						
							
							
								
								
								Renamed some cursor types to their CSS names and added a way to handle custom cursors properly.  
							
							
							
						 
						
							2016-01-31 17:00:14 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	61e0219e91  
						 
						
							
							
								
								
								Added documentation, restructured the files to fit better with electron's style and fixed a typo in keyboard_util's name.  
							
							
							
						 
						
							2016-01-31 02:27:14 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Simon Madine 
								
							 
						 
						
							
							
								
							
							
	f9efdc4435  
						 
						
							
							
								
								
								🍎  Add Show to API for OS X  
							
							
							
						 
						
							2016-01-30 22:30:38 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Robo 
								
							 
						 
						
							
							
								
							
							
	f7556de9fb  
						 
						
							
							
								
								
								add spec for new permissions  
							
							
							
						 
						
							2016-01-30 19:10:52 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Robo 
								
							 
						 
						
							
							
								
							
							
	2a278ceb8f  
						 
						
							
							
								
								
								delegate to permission manager for other permissions  
							
							
							
						 
						
							2016-01-30 16:49:18 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Heilig Benedek 
								
							 
						 
						
							
							
								
							
							
	0c9174bc7c  
						 
						
							
							
								
								
								Introduced the cursor-changed event with one parameter - the name of the cursor type  
							
							
							
						 
						
							2016-01-30 06:33:55 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	5d16257c2d  
						 
						
							
							
								
								
								Fix "Object has been destroyed" error in "page-title-updated" event  
							
							... 
							
							
							
							Close  #4249 . 
						
							2016-01-30 12:20:28 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Simon Madine 
								
							 
						 
						
							
							
								
							
							
	6a643ec3c8  
						 
						
							
							
								
								
								Only add Hide if OS_X is defined  
							
							
							
						 
						
							2016-01-29 22:51:06 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Simon Madine 
								
							 
						 
						
							
							
								
							
							
	7a370ccd0f  
						 
						
							
							
								
								
								🍎  Add 'Hide' to App API for OS X only  
							
							
							
						 
						
							2016-01-29 16:09:54 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Robo 
								
							 
						 
						
							
							
								
							
							
	85e13333c3  
						 
						
							
							
								
								
								webview: add permission-request event  
							
							
							
						 
						
							2016-01-29 15:23:28 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Paul P 
								
							 
						 
						
							
							
								
							
							
	cbf11f38ca  
						 
						
							
							
								
								
								remove unused variable  
							
							
							
						 
						
							2016-01-26 14:55:31 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Paul P 
								
							 
						 
						
							
							
								
							
							
	864449db89  
						 
						
							
							
								
								
								prevent assignment to constant variable (url)  
							
							
							
						 
						
							2016-01-26 14:44:46 +00: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	059d97e1aa  
						 
						
							
							
								
								
								Merge pull request  #4181  from bengotow/scroll-touch-events  
							
							... 
							
							
							
							Extend NativeWindow to track touch-based scroll events on OS X 
							
						 
						
							2016-01-25 14:47:54 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	253a4f226f  
						 
						
							
							
								
								
								Merge pull request  #4211  from ragingwind/dock-seticon  
							
							... 
							
							
							
							Add app.dock.setIcon to change icon of dock 
							
						 
						
							2016-01-24 22:36:28 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	e1e58b642e  
						 
						
							
							
								
								
								Merge pull request  #4182  from deepak1556/debugger_api_patch  
							
							... 
							
							
							
							browser: add webContents.debugger api 
							
						 
						
							2016-01-24 21:43:18 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	5372b6cd91  
						 
						
							
							
								
								
								Fullscreenable => FullScreenable  
							
							
							
						 
						
							2016-01-24 14:31:36 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									ragingwind 
								
							 
						 
						
							
							
								
							
							
	7229d2462a  
						 
						
							
							
								
								
								Add app.dock.setIcon to change icon of dock  
							
							
							
						 
						
							2016-01-24 08:30:14 +09: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	31624995bc  
						 
						
							
							
								
								
								Merge pull request  #4202  from evgenyzinoviev/shadow-pr  
							
							... 
							
							
							
							Added hasShadow option to BrowserWindow on OS X 
							
						 
						
							2016-01-22 23:56:38 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	8cabe0f008  
						 
						
							
							
								
								
								Merge pull request  #4156  from evgenyzinoviev/windows-pr  
							
							... 
							
							
							
							Improvements in BrowserWindow 
							
						 
						
							2016-01-22 23:42:41 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Robo 
								
							 
						 
						
							
							
								
							
							
	d938dd68b0  
						 
						
							
							
								
								
								wrap debugger for lazy initialization  
							
							
							
						 
						
							2016-01-23 09:32:21 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									evgenyzinoviev 
								
							 
						 
						
							
							
								
							
							
	ff41b4a267  
						 
						
							
							
								
								
								added hasShadow option to BrowserWindow (osx)  
							
							
							
						 
						
							2016-01-23 01:16:08 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									evgenyzinoviev 
								
							 
						 
						
							
							
								
							
							
	ef51e4e108  
						 
						
							
							
								
								
								maximizable and fullscreenable  
							
							
							
						 
						
							2016-01-22 23:21:46 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	984462be44  
						 
						
							
							
								
								
								Remove Menu::Popup  
							
							
							
						 
						
							2016-01-22 11:59:08 -07: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	ca77c95c6d  
						 
						
							
							
								
								
								No more need to override Menu::Popup  
							
							
							
						 
						
							2016-01-22 11:27:17 -07: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	0e3a3d0748  
						 
						
							
							
								
								
								views: Remove PopupAtPoint  
							
							
							
						 
						
							2016-01-22 11:25:16 -07: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	5f195a789a  
						 
						
							
							
								
								
								mac: Remove duplicate code of Popup  
							
							
							
						 
						
							2016-01-22 11:17:12 -07: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	360266ba5b  
						 
						
							
							
								
								
								positioningItem => positioning_item  
							
							
							
						 
						
							2016-01-22 10:51:51 -07: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	ea9b0cfed0  
						 
						
							
							
								
								
								Merge pull request  #4192  from evgenyzinoviev/menu-pr  
							
							... 
							
							
							
							Menu.popup: specify positioning item (OS X) 
							
						 
						
							2016-01-22 10:49:17 -07: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Robo 
								
							 
						 
						
							
							
								
							
							
	3a60ab386c  
						 
						
							
							
								
								
								add spec  
							
							
							
						 
						
							2016-01-22 19:10:48 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Robo 
								
							 
						 
						
							
							
								
							
							
	df5bad3f89  
						 
						
							
							
								
								
								fix api and docs  
							
							
							
						 
						
							2016-01-22 10:27:25 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									evgenyzinoviev 
								
							 
						 
						
							
							
								
							
							
	072ab0ddea  
						 
						
							
							
								
								
								specify positioning item for popup menus  
							
							
							
						 
						
							2016-01-22 03:18:27 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Ben Gotow 
								
							 
						 
						
							
							
								
							
							
	d492ff45d5  
						 
						
							
							
								
								
								Rename up/down => begin/end  
							
							
							
						 
						
							2016-01-21 16:31:09 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Robo 
								
							 
						 
						
							
							
								
							
							
	0e2323c9c8  
						 
						
							
							
								
								
								browser: add webContents.debugger api  
							
							
							
						 
						
							2016-01-21 23:52:23 +05:30 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Ben Gotow 
								
							 
						 
						
							
							
								
							
							
	bd2252ea55  
						 
						
							
							
								
								
								Extend NativeWindow to track touch-based scroll events on OS X  
							
							... 
							
							
							
							In N1, we want to implement the famous "swipe to archive" action on threads in the user's inbox. Chrome exposes `scroll` and `wheel` events, but these aren't sufficient to implement the interaction because the element needs to "snap" when the user lifts their fingers from the trackpad, not when they / we stop receiving `wheel` / `scroll` events. These events may stop before the user lifts their fingers, or continue after the user has lifted their fingers if they had enough momentum for the gesture to continue.
This exposes BrowserWindow `scroll-touch-down` and `scroll-touch-up`, which fire immeditaely when the user touches two fingers to the trackpad, and again when the user lifts their fingers. Combined with the existing wheel event should allow for "swipe-to-archive" and other similar interactions.
Note: This is only implemented on Mac OS X and the events don't fire unless you're using a trackpad!
Related: #1486 , #2683 , https://github.com/nylas/N1/issues/541  
							
						 
						
							2016-01-21 09:40:21 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Kevin Sawicki 
								
							 
						 
						
							
							
								
							
							
	70bcb0ac5a  
						 
						
							
							
								
								
								Clean up no-unused-vars lint errors  
							
							
							
						 
						
							2016-01-21 09:32:21 -07: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									evgenyzinoviev 
								
							 
						 
						
							
							
								
							
							
	2a554cb138  
						 
						
							
							
								
								
								added or/and improved closable, minimizable, movable, resizable features for windows on os x and windows  
							
							
							
						 
						
							2016-01-19 16:14:57 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	775e475d5c  
						 
						
							
							
								
								
								Merge pull request  #4131  from etiktin/add_is_DWM_enabled  
							
							... 
							
							
							
							Add API for checking if DWM composition (Aero Glass) is enabled 
							
						 
						
							2016-01-16 14:16:22 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	25afcf2673  
						 
						
							
							
								
								
								Merge pull request  #4121  from atom/format-coffee-helpers  
							
							... 
							
							
							
							Format leftover CoffeeScript helpers 
							
						 
						
							2016-01-16 13:24:26 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Eran Tiktin 
								
							 
						 
						
							
							
								
							
							
	83b36ce40b  
						 
						
							
							
								
								
								Add API for checking if AeroGlass/DWM is enabled  
							
							... 
							
							
							
							Resolves  #1020  
						
							2016-01-16 06:27:44 +02: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	712f11a9a3  
						 
						
							
							
								
								
								Merge pull request  #4112  from evgenyzinoviev/resize-animate-pr  
							
							... 
							
							
							
							Animate window resizing on OS X 
							
						 
						
							2016-01-16 12:12:00 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Kevin Sawicki 
								
							 
						 
						
							
							
								
							
							
	02f055b784  
						 
						
							
							
								
								
								Use ES6 style class  
							
							
							
						 
						
							2016-01-15 14:12:57 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Kevin Sawicki 
								
							 
						 
						
							
							
								
							
							
	34030d7b2b  
						 
						
							
							
								
								
								Use util.inherits instead of CoffeeScript's extend function  
							
							
							
						 
						
							2016-01-15 10:17:45 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Kevin Sawicki 
								
							 
						 
						
							
							
								
							
							
	2833db78ad  
						 
						
							
							
								
								
								Use [].inclues where appropriate  
							
							
							
						 
						
							2016-01-15 10:17:45 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Kevin Sawicki 
								
							 
						 
						
							
							
								
							
							
	c2d473cf65  
						 
						
							
							
								
								
								Remove unneeded [].indexOf fallback  
							
							
							
						 
						
							2016-01-15 10:17:45 -08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									evgenyzinoviev 
								
							 
						 
						
							
							
								
							
							
	b75dccb0be  
						 
						
							
							
								
								
								arguments handing rewritten, doc updated  
							
							
							
						 
						
							2016-01-15 17:31:31 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	9ccc7ee30d  
						 
						
							
							
								
								
								Small ajustments on lifetime of webContents  
							
							
							
						 
						
							2016-01-15 16:36:35 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Cheng Zhao 
								
							 
						 
						
							
							
								
							
							
	c10c419f1d  
						 
						
							
							
								
								
								No need to call sender.callbacks.remove  
							
							... 
							
							
							
							The IDWeakMap automatically removes the key when object is garbage
collected. 
							
						 
						
							2016-01-15 16:36:35 +08: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									evgenyzinoviev 
								
							 
						 
						
							
							
								
							
							
	2598b00b41  
						 
						
							
							
								
								
								Animate window resizing on OS X  
							
							
							
						 
						
							2016-01-15 05:59:58 +01:00 
							
								 
							
							
								 
							
						 
					 
				
					
						
							
								
								
									Jessica Lord 
								
							 
						 
						
							
							
								
							
							
	003de0debe  
						 
						
							
							
								
								
								Clean up variable declarations  
							
							
							
						 
						
							2016-01-14 18:07:29 -08:00